A magical coin...

A tournament for the King's Blades...

A creature from the darkest nightmare...

For half-elf Kirik, this summer will bring more than just his transition from boy to man. Friendships will be tested; new alliances will be forged; lives will be lost as a shadow falls over Farsee Forest.


The hopes and dreams of Nemar, Kirik and Eidur become inextricably entwined during a stifling summer when the prince brings his tournament for a place in the King’s Blades to Farsee Forest. Half-elf Kirik dreams of being a famous warrior, slaying serpents and taking on pirates along the Bridal Sea like the famous prince. Prince Nemar dreams of establishing a meritocracy to challenge his father’s ailing system of patronage. Kirik's father, Councillor Eidur just dreams of growing old on his estate, watching Kirik take over the reigns of the family business.

Yet darkness lurks in the shadows, and an ancient enemy has been allowed to penetrate to the heart of elven society. Eidur knows – he has skirmished with Darklings amidst the ruins of Majora. A magical coin, taunts of the outsider elves and a creature from the darkest nightmare are portents of the end of life as they know it, as a shadow falls over the Summerlands.

So begins the Song of the Elves, an epic saga telling the fortunes of the Eidursons as they battle to save the Summerlands from an ancient curse.

4.0 out of 5 stars Epic Fantasy - A solid read! 15 Mar 2011
By FJH
Format:Kindle Edition
I've dabbled a bit with the epic fantasy genre in the past and lost touch, was recommended this to me recently by a friend who is big into these genre of books. I was pleasantly surprised by how good the book is. The genre suffers hugely from being over complicated and being too long winded in its way of setting up the scene and the characters involved with it. David Shepherd bucks the trend here very well and A Shadow Falls is the direct result of this great approach to the genre. If you're a fan of epic fantasy or even looking to get into it then this book is a great way to get into it. Can't wait for the next instalment!
